5 Signs Your Porsche's Clutch Slave Cylinder Is Broken
Tumblr media
Does your Porsche's clutch pedal feel spongy? You are probably dealing with a faulty clutch slave cylinder. What's that, you asked? In this blog post, we will discuss everything you ever wanted to know about the clutch slave cylinder. As you read through you will learn;
What is a clutch slave cylinder?
What would happen if it starts acting up? and,
How can you tell if a car’s slave cylinder needs repair?
Clutch Slave Cylinder- What Purpose Does It Serve In A Car?
First off, the clutch slave cylinder can only be found in cars with manual transmissions. So, if your Porsche is equipped with a manual transmission, it has a clutch slave cylinder. It basically works in close coordination with the master cylinder to ensure smooth gear shifting in a car. Want to know how exactly it does that?
Well, when you press your vehicle's clutch pedal, the master cylinder will come into action and start exerting pressure on the clutch slave cylinder; which in turn will stretch out a bar to push against a lever to disengage the clutch friction plate from the flywheel. This whole process is required for a smooth gear-shifting process.
If the clutch slave cylinder of your Porsche develops a problem, you won’t be able to shift gears smoothly and efficiently. It is therefore important that you keep an eye on your Porsche’s clutch slave cylinder and if you suspect it has developed a flaw, reach out to a reliable Porsche service center in your locale.
How To Know When Your Porsche Needs A Clutch Slave Cylinder Repair?
Your Porsche will give out a few signs if there is something wrong with its clutch slave cylinder. Some of these signs are listed below, please take a look;
Sign #1- Soft clutch pedal
When you depress your clutch pedal, there should be a little resistance... not much, just a little. If it feels spongy, there is a good chance that your clutch slave cylinder is at fault; most probably because of low fluid level. A spongy clutch pedal may also signify one of many other issues such as air in the clutch line, damaged clutch assembly, defective cable, etc. In any case, if the clutch pedal in your Porsche feels soft, have the clutch slave cylinder inspected by an authorized Porsche mechanic.
Sign #2- Low or dirty hydraulic fluid
The clutch master cylinder relies on hydraulic fluid to pressurize the slave cylinder upon requirement. If there is a crack in either the master cylinder or the slave cylinder, hydraulic fluid will leak out and render the entire clutch segment of your car useless. And, yes… hydraulic fluid will appear dirty and change its color to dark or cloudy if there is something wrong with the clutch slave cylinder. So, if you have noticed that the hydraulic fluid in your Porsche has changed its color to dark or cloudy, check the condition of its slave cylinder.
Sign #3- Fluid leak from front of car
Another common finding in a vehicle with a defective clutch slave cylinder is a fluid leak from the front section of the car. So, if your Porsche is leaking fluid from its front end and you do not know whether it is the hydraulic fluid used in the clutch system or something else, contact a car service center. A professional mechanic will be able to tell what type of fluid it is and why is it leaking. If the source of the leak is a defective clutch slave cylinder, fix it immediately.
Sign #4- Gear hard to shift
Since the clutch slave cylinder plays a crucial role in the gear-shifting process- if it starts acting up, you will find it hard to shift gears in your car. It is also true that hard gear shifting in a car has all sorts of causes and could indicate anything from a low transmission fluid to a fault in the clutch assembly. A mechanic will be able to tell exactly what is going on with your Porsche and why you are having difficulty shifting gears.
Sign #5- Sluggish acceleration
Yup… if the clutch slave cylinder is not working the way it is supposed to, the clutch assembly will not operate properly. As a result, you will have a hard time accelerating your Porsche.
To Wrap Things Up…
A faulty clutch slave cylinder can cause all kinds of problems in a car... from sluggish acceleration to gear-shifting issues. So, if you don't want to suffer from those problems, ensure the upkeep of your Porsche's clutch slave cylinder and make sure it is in good working order.

Common Symptoms Of Bentley Clutch Failure
Tumblr media

Every component of a vehicle serves a specific purpose & comes with a specific longevity. Thus, for a clutch, experiencing wear as the time passes is not the exception. When the performance of the clutch deteriorates, it becomes difficult for a Bentley owner to drive the vehicle. So, finding & fixing a malfunctioning clutch timely is absolutely crucial.
Let’s hit on this article to know the symptoms of a failing clutch.
Functions of a Clutch
A clutch is a mechanical contrivance present in a manually driven vehicle. It is a pivotal component of your vehicle’s rotating machinery. The rotational power that the engine produces gets transferred to the wheels with the help of a clutch. It always delivers power smoothly which helps in the smooth movement of the vehicle. Also, the role of a clutch can’t be glossed over, when it comes to reducing the drive-related vibration.
Clutch Failure: Symptoms
The clutch system of a vehicle contains various parts including- the flywheel, driven friction disc, clutch plate, pressure plate, release bearing, pilot bearing etc. The failure of any component may cause the clutch system to fail. When it fails, the vehicle performs strangely. It is important for a car parent to be aware of those abnormalities so that he can spot & fix the fault timely & prevent the hassle from becoming worse. The symptoms of a failing clutch are here. Have a look over them.
  Spongy Clutch Pedal
  Trouble Shifting Gears
  Noise
  Slipping Transmission
  Burning Smell
Spongy Clutch Pedal: Experiencing the sponginess while pressing the clutch pedal is a prominent sign of clutch failure. There is a huge difference between how a good clutch & a bad clutch reacts when you press it. When you drive for so long, you can easily find this difference. Take this divergence seriously & visit a trusted repair shop right away for the solution.
Trouble Shifting Gears: The shifting of gears should be smooth all the time. Thus, if you are facing trouble while shifting gears, then it means your vehicle’s clutch system is bad. Trouble-shifting gears mean you need to put more effort for the engagement. The difficulty level remains the same no matter whether you are putting your car into forward gear or reverse gear. Well, in that case, just call a pro & make the inspection right away.
Noise: A failing clutch may produce various noises during its engagement. You will hear a sharp chirping noise when the clutch release bearing wears out. A defective clutch may give rise to other forms of noise when any of its components hit other components after going loose. Turn to a specialist before the noise becomes too hard to tolerate.
Slipping Transmission: When a clutch malfunctions, it puts a lot of stress on your vehicle’s transmission & causes it to slip. If the slipping of transmission occurs for no reason, then you have to guess that your vehicle’s clutch system is faulty. A slipping transmission can be a serious safety hazard for the operative. So, give the needed attention to the clutch system & troubleshoot the inconvenience as quickly as possible.
Burning Smell: You may find a burning smell inside your vehicle for many reasons. And one of the key causes can be a failing clutch. When a clutch goes bad, the disengagement becomes crooked & the friction between the flywheel & clutch disk becomes prominent. This improper disengagement & excessive friction make your ride smelly. Seek immediate assistance from a professional for diagnosis.
Tips To Extend Your Clutch Life
How you drive your car & how you follow the maintenance protocols will decide for how much time the clutch will remain serviceable. The best cues from the experts are here that you should follow if you want to enjoy the maximum life capacity of the clutch.
1- Stop being too harsh on your clutch pedal.
2- Avoid keeping the clutch pedal pressed when the vehicle is in neutral.
3- Use parking brake instead of leaving your car in gear to prevent rolling.
4- Keep the fluids clean to avoid harmful deposits from getting built up.
5- Do regular inspections under a professional’s trained eye.

Bentley Flying Spur Speed, 2022. A new, driver focused, version of Bentley’s saloon that will be one of the last cars to use the VW Group W12 engine. The 626bhp 6.0-litre twin turbocharged motor provides a top speed of 207mph (333 km/h) and 0-60 mph of 3.7 secs (100 km/h in 3.8 seconds). Features include electronic all wheel steering, all wheel drive with Torque Vectoring and 8-speed ZF dual-clutch transmission that pre-selects the next gear, shortening the interruption of torque to the wheels. Maximum speed is reached in 6th gear, with the overdrive gears (7th and 8th) used for economic grand touring.
